[Soil contamination by petroleum product in Belarus]

Wide spread and high values of soil contamination by petroleum products in Belarus were revealed as a result of geochemical and landscape studies, which were carried out near the sources of contamination in Belarus. The content of petroleum products has considerable variability from background ( 5 mg/kg) to terrific values ( 100 000 mg/kg), such values are typical for point leakages. Thus the contents above 5 000 mg/kg were found near petroleum production, filling (service) stations, petroleum storage depots and lubricating/fuel material storages, domestic waste storages and industrial waste storages, former military bases, motor roads (highways) and others. The spatial pattern of contamination is not uniform and depends on the source of contamination, functionality of the territory and the landscape conditions. Small content of petroleum product is typical for municipal warehouse and transport zones. The landscape conditions influence special distribution of the petroleum products, which accumulate in the bottom of sallow gullies and ravines, closed valleys and flood-plains of the rivers. The following scale of soil contamination by petroleum products that is based on geochemical studies and data from literature can be used: 1. 5 mg/kg - natural background; 2.5...50 mg/kg - regional background; 3.50...250 mg/kg - weakly contaminated; 4. 250... 1000 mg/kg - moderate contaminated; 5.1000...5000 mg/kg - strongly contaminated; 6. 5000 mg/kg - terrifically contaminated. The first level is natural background, it can be found on considerable distance from cities and highways. The second level is formed under the influence of regional contamination, It is typical for the major part of the territory of Belarus and corresponds to cities and old-arable lands. The third level is more particularly met in cities, the fourth on waysides, peripheries of soil and geochemical anomalies caused by local sources of contamination. The last places are associated with the fifth and sixth levels of contamination
